Perhitungan Minimum Field Streght DVB-T2
© Rafdian Rasyid, 2026
2
Antenna Fixed
3
Minimun Field Strength54.0dBµV/mVersion 2.4
4
NoParameterSatuanFixedFormula Based on ITU-R BT.2254-5ITU-R BT.2254-5 Page
5
1Frequency (Freq)MHz650
6
2Minimum C/N required by systemdB19.717.8 (Raw) + 1,4 (PP4 Corrections) + 0.3 (Ricean) +0,2 (Factor D) = 19.7 dB13 -19
7
3System variant (example)-
256-QAM, FEC 2/3, 32k, PP7 Extended
8
4Bit rate (indicative values)Mbit/s35-40Refer to table A2.6: FFT 32K, 64QAM, FEC 2/3, PilotPattern PP 4, Varied GI107
9
5Receiver noise figure (F)dB6
10
6Equivalent noise bandwidth (B)MHz7.77Refer to page 77
11
7Receiver noise input power (Pn)dBW-129.1Pn​=−204+10log10​(B)+F32
12
8Min. receiver signal input power (Ps min)dBW-109.4Psmin​=Pn​+C/N32
13
9Min. equivalent receiver input voltage 75 Ω (Umin)dBµV29.4Usmin​(dBμV)=Psmin​+120+10log10​(Zi 75 Ohm​)32
14
10Feeder loss (Lf)dB40 db since the antenna distance to STB is very short
15
11Antenna gain (Gd)dBd110 db assumed antena has no gain (omni)
16
12Effective antenna aperture (Aa)dBm²-4.6Aa​(dB(m2))=38.55+(GdBi+2.15) ​− 20log10​(fMHz​)92
17
13Min power flux-density (θmin​)dB(W)/m²-100.8θmin​=Psmin​+Lf​−Aa​92
18
14Min equivalent field strength (Emin​)dBµV/m45.0E(dBμV/m)=θmin(dBW/m2)+145.892
19
15Allowance for man-made noise (Pmmn​)dB0
20
16Penetration loss (building/vehicle)dB00 dB because it is outdoor. Refer to page 96 - 97
21
17Standard deviation of penetration lossdB00 dB because it is outdoor. Refer to page 96 - 97
22
18Diversity gain (Div)dB00 dB because receiver is not MIMO
23
Probabilitas Lokasi 70% (p=0.7)
24
19Location probability%70%
25
20Distribution factor (q)-0.5244q=Φ−1(p)93
26
21Standard deviation (σ)dB5.5σtotal​=sqrt(σprop^2​+σpen^2​​) | σprop=5.5 , σpen = 0 [based on model]93, 98, 99
27
22Location correction factor (Cl​)dB2.8842Cl​=qσ93
28
23Min. median power flux-density (θmed​)dB(W)/m²-97.95θmed​=θmin​+Cl​+Pmmn+Lh (Lh is inclusive in Pmmn)92
29
24Min. median equivalent field strength (Emed​)dBµV/m47.8Emed=θmed​+145.892
30
Probabilitas Lokasi 95% (p=0.95)
31
25Location probability%95%
32
26Distribution factor (q)-1.6449q=Φ−1(p)93
33
27Standard deviation (σ)dB5.5σtotal​=sqrt(σprop^2​+σpen^2​​) | σprop=5.5 , σpen = 0 [based on model]93, 98, 99
34
28Location correction factor (Cl​)dB9.04669Cl​=qσ93
35
29Min. median power flux-density (θmed​)dB(W)/m²-91.79θmed​=θmin​+Cl​+Pmmn+Lh (Lh is inclusive in Pmmn)92
36
30Min. median equivalent field strength (Emed​)dBµV/m54.0Emed=θmed​+145.892
37
Emin - Umin15.6
38
Tegangan Input di STB (Umed)dBµV38.4Umed=Emed - (Emin - Umin)
